Cai Cortez recounts tight safety precautions of ‘Sing-Galing’

On October 1, actress-comedienne Cai Cortez recalled the tight safety precautions implemented by TV5’s Sing-Galing.

During her exclusive interview alongside Kira Balinger with RAWR Nation, Cortez detailed the safety protocols implemented in the Videoke game show.

“Actually, pagpasok pa lang. The night before pa lang, they really clarified na isang tao lang ang pwedeng pumasok, na bawal ka magdala ng kasama, ng plus one. And if ever man, ako I brought my driver, sa kotse lang talaga siya kasi he was not swabbed. 

“So bale ang pwede lang pumasok sa studio, and sa stand by area are people that were swabbed. That was very clear. 

And also during the duration of the shoot, kaming artista, hindi pwedeng mag-mask eh, kasi masisira ‘yung make-up, and of course ‘you face the camera, kailangan kita ‘yung face.”

She added that the staff of the show showed her respect by wearing their masks.

“I really respect all the people that were there. Because they showed me respect by [them] not removing their mask kung hindi kailangan. Everyone was keeping a safe distance away from each other. So, I really felt safe, and hindi ako nagduda sa protocol nila infairness.”

As for her overall experience with Sing-Galing, Cortez said she enjoyed her guesting in the TV5 show.

“Hindi rin po ako singer, more so sumali sa singing contest. Parang saan mundo nanggaling ‘yun. But because Sing-Galing is so fun, hindi naman siya driven by technique or ‘your singing voice talaga, it’s really about having fun, hanging out. Magkaroon ka ng vibes na parang nasa karaoke-han ka lang with your friends. And, ‘yun talaga ‘yung naexperience namin. 

“At the end of the day, hindi ako masyado na-stress by performing as much kasi nag-enjoy ako. With sina Kira and sila Herlene. And the hosts, the hosts were so fun. They were so welcoming, sila Tito Randy [Santiago] and si K [Brosas], the judges and si Donita [Nose].”

Cortez’s episode with Balinger in Sing-Galing airs on October 2, Saturday at 6 pm. Sing-Galing is TV5’s revamped Videoke game show which first aired in 2006. It is hosted by Randy Santiago and K Brosas with Donita Nose.
